Mutant flies are paralysed at 28.5oC.
Mutant flies show tight and complete paralysis in 2 minutes at 29oC.
Sub-anaesthetic concentration of carbon dioxide specifically suppresses the temperature sensitive paralytic phenotype. Sub-anaesthetic concentration of carbon dioxide also rapidly reverses paralysis induced at the restrictive temperature. The effect depends on the absolute concentration of CO2 rather than the ratio with oxygen.

Order of temperature sensitivity in the hemizygous condition: shi4 > shi21 > shi1 > shi2. Order of temperature sensitivity in the homozygous condition: shi21 = shi1 > shi4 >= shi2. Order of temperature sensitivity of heteroallelic combinations: shi2/shi21 = shi1/shi21 >= shi4/shi21 > shi1/shi2 = shi1/shi4 >> shi2/shi4.
